 It seems the patch every player was waiting finally arrived.

From today on the grind in Aion is greatly diminished since a great number of quests above lvl 20 had their experience increased as well as the normal mobs.

New measures against gold spammers and bots are also there, not to mention that several NCSoft GM's have been banning several bots in game on the last few days.

 

For everyone that claimed Aion was to much of a grind there it is, not anymore. At least not like it used to be

If one if you guys quit and felt like the games was some kind of "shallow hardcore grind" for godknows what you did wrong....:

Dont reactivate you account yet, but listen to the reviews of the current player in the next days. Most people overrated the changes while simply lacking information and just saw "quest that give 2-5 times the xp reward"  .

From alll that is currently known the xp change is infact not that big actually and wont be that much noticeable if the currently known changes are all that has been changed. The last time i counted just about ~130 out of about 530 quest after 30 have been changed, but we dont know anything about the rest of them. They might not have changed at all. +100% extra xp for the average might sound high but not if if might just be for about a fifth of all quests.

So instead of reactivation - ossibly dissapointing reality  - quit - lots of QQ in the forum just shut it and inform youself in first place what are you going to play.

 

Same goeas for botbanning. Who says it keeps on. Instead of complaining about them again next week just wait a week and confirm they are actually doing something.
